How Can You Reduce Curly Hair Frizz?

Ah, curly hair! It’s beautiful, bouncy, and full of personality. But let’s be real—frizz can sometimes feel like the unwanted guest at the party. So, what’s the deal with curly hair frizz? Why does it happen, and how can you keep those curls looking fabulous?
Frizz is essentially a sign that your hair is thirsty. When the cuticle (the outer layer of your hair) is raised, moisture from the air enters your hair shaft, causing it to swell and become frizzy. This can happen due to several factors:

Using a sulfate-free shampoo is a game changer for curly hair. Sulfates can strip your hair of its natural oils, leaving it dry and frizzy. Opt for a gentle cleanser that hydrates while cleansing your scalp.
Moisture is your best friend when it comes to fighting frizz. Incorporate a rich conditioner into your routine, and don’t skip out on leave-in conditioners or deep conditioning treatments. These products help lock in moisture and keep your curls hydrated.
Detangling is an art, especially for curly hair. Always detangle your hair when it’s wet and coated with conditioner. Use a wide-tooth comb or your fingers to gently work through knots. This helps prevent breakage and keeps your curls intact.
How you dry your hair can make a significant difference. Instead of rubbing your hair with a towel, which can create friction and lead to frizz, try using a soft cotton t-shirt or a microfiber towel. Gently squeeze out excess water and let your curls air dry whenever possible.
If you must use heat styling tools, make sure to apply a heat protectant first. This will shield your hair from damage and help reduce frizz. Remember, your curls deserve to be pampered!
After styling, seal in moisture with a light oil or serum. This creates a barrier against humidity and keeps your curls looking smooth and shiny. Look for products that are lightweight and won’t weigh your hair down.
When styling your curls, consider using techniques like the “plopping” method or the “pineapple” method at night. These techniques help maintain curl definition and reduce frizz.
Keeping your ends trimmed is crucial for maintaining healthy curls. Split ends can lead to frizz, so make sure to schedule regular trims to keep your hair looking fresh and fabulous.
